Abstract

Abstract A semi-automated tracking system was developed for the analysis of swimming, using cameras, an LED diode marker, and a red swim cap. Four experienced young swimmers were equipped with a marker and a swim cap and their position and speed was tracked throughout above water and underwater swimming sequences, using post image processing in MATLAB®. The results showed that this technique can be used to track a swimmer both under and above water, and identify speed fluctuations.
